Output 8abed283992a91562508f6b2578c819c040d8ffae31592d95bcd5f00a85c9b40:23

value
504800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ffae7e0a8f7815ea49e6aa7cea19749229841911 OP_EQUAL
address
3QzwGQEhfG2a17tPeuhkv55r9xYyDkLybb
transaction
8abed283992a91562508f6b2578c819c040d8ffae31592d95bcd5f00a85c9b40
spent
true